There's been a dismal start to the holiday season after a horror weekend which saw three people die and more than 10 injured on WA roads. A 20-year-old Beechboro man was killed last night when his car hit two vehicles head-on in Duncraig and on Saturday a woman and her three-year-old son died in the State's South-West when she crashed into a tree.

The fatalities brought WA's road toll to 192.

A police spokesman said that in last night's tragedy, the man was travelling west in a Nissan Skyline on Hepburn Avenue in Duncraig when he crossed the median strip and crashed into two cars travelling in the opposite direction. Six other people involved in the crash were taken to hospital. Police are investigating whether speed was a factor in the crash.

The Saturday smash saw the woman's Daewoo Hatch hit a tree on Donnybrook Road.

The 30-year-old woman's five-year-old daughter survived and was flown to Princess Margaret Hospital.

Police believe the children, who were sitting in the back seat, were not wearing seatbelts.

Late yesterday, three people were injured when their car rolled on South Western Highway near Brunswick.

One man was airlifted to Perth with serious leg injuries.

    • The 296mm rotors are the R33 turbo brakes. The 310mm rotors are the R34 turbo brakes. The calipers are nearly the same, but not. They're the same caliper but the R34 caliper has longer legs so that it sits out far enough to go over the rotor. The pads are the same for both. When you say, "I bough tsome EBC"....did you just mean pads? Or rotors? 310mm rotors fit under 17" wheels. There may be some wheels without enough clearance though. I can't fit my fingers between the barrel of my wheel and the "corners" of my R34 calipers, but there is plenty of room behind the spokes. This is on Enkei RPF1. You can fit 324mm rotors inside a 17" wheel, but I'd be willing to bet that it would be close to impossible with the Nissan/Sumitomo caliper (using an adapter, of course), because the Sumitomo caliper is fatter than the Brembo caliper that is supposed to go on the 324mm rotors.
